MHS Counsellor/Case Manager (Haliburton, ON) Job at Haliburton Highlands Health Services

Haliburton Highlands Health Services Ontario

Haliburton Highlands Health Services has a permanent full time position available for an energetic and self-motivated individual wishing to join the multidisciplinary team in the role of Mental Health Counsellor/Case Manager, to provide intervention, assessment, treatment and case management services to individuals and their families with serious Mental Health and Addictions related conditions. The successful candidate will be a member of the HHHS Mental Health Program, and work in partnership with the Ross Memorial Hospital Mental Health Program.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Minimum of a Bachelor’s Degree in Social Work; a Master’s Degree would be an asset;
  • Minimum 3 years related mental health clinical experience in a community setting working with youth and/or adults who suffer with serious mental health and addiction related conditions;
  • Registration with the appropriate professional College or organization required;
  • Comprehensive understanding of both regional and rural service delivery issues;
  • Valid driver’s license, automobile in good repair and required insurance coverage.
  • Ability to work in a client’s living, learning and working environment;
  • Demonstrated ability to work autonomously as well as collaboratively within a team environment;
  • Strong workload management skills to respond to multi-faceted and competing demands;
  • Working knowledge of relevant legislation (Mental Health Act, etc.) and collateral service system;
  • Computer literacy is a requirement, with ability to use MS office Outlook, word, excel, power point;
  • Experience with IAR, OCAN, and OPOC and asset;
  • Excellent verbal/written communication skills, and computer competency.
